js格式化时间和js格式化时间戳示例


Posted in Javascript onFebruary 10, 2014
/**
 * 时间对象的格式化;
 */
Date.prototype.format = function(format) {
    /*
     * eg:format="YYYY-MM-dd hh:mm:ss";
     */
    var o = {
        "M+" :this.getMonth() + 1, // month
        "d+" :this.getDate(), // day
        "h+" :this.getHours(), // hour
        "m+" :this.getMinutes(), // minute
        "s+" :this.getSeconds(), // second
        "q+" :Math.floor((this.getMonth() + 3) / 3), // quarter
        "S" :this.getMilliseconds()
    // millisecond
    }
    if (/(y+)/.test(format)) {
        format = format.replace(RegExp.$1, (this.getFullYear() + "")
                .substr(4 - RegExp.$1.length));
    }
    for ( var k in o) {
        if (new RegExp("(" + k + ")").test(format)) {
            format = format.replace(RegExp.$1, RegExp.$1.length == 1 ? o[k]
                    : ("00" + o[k]).substr(("" + o[k]).length));
        }
    }
    return format;
}
var   now = new Date().format("yyyy-MM-dd hh:mm:ss");
new Date().format("yy-MM-dd hh:mm");
Javascript 相关文章推荐
JavaScript 指导方针
Apr 05 Javascript
javascript innerHTML使用分析
Dec 03 Javascript
javascript中的缓动效果实现程序
Dec 29 Javascript
javascript中打印当前的时间实现思路及代码
Dec 18 Javascript
angular简介和其特点介绍
Jan 29 Javascript
使用window.prompt()实现弹出用户输入的对话框
Apr 13 Javascript
javascript封装 Cookie 应用接口
Aug 07 Javascript
javascript每日必学之条件分支
Feb 17 Javascript
基于Javascript实现的不重复ID的生成器
Dec 25 Javascript
JavaScript仿支付宝6位数字密码输入框
Dec 29 Javascript
JS实现百度搜索接口及链接功能实例代码
Feb 02 Javascript
vue-cli常用设置总结
Feb 24 Javascript
javaScript 页面自动加载事件详解
Feb 10 #Javascript
页面图片浮动左右滑动效果的简单实现案例
Feb 10 #Javascript
点击弹出层效果&弹出窗口后网页背景变暗效果的实现代码
Feb 10 #Javascript
使用js实现关闭js弹出层的窗口
Feb 10 #Javascript
javascript创建createXmlHttpRequest对象示例代码
Feb 10 #Javascript
js实现省市联动效果的简单实例
Feb 10 #Javascript
js+div实现图片滚动效果代码
Feb 10 #Javascript
You might like
通过对服务器端特性的配置加强php的安全
2006/10/09 PHP
类的另类用法--数据的封装
2006/10/09 PHP
PHP similar_text 字符串的相似性比较函数
2010/05/26 PHP
YII模块实现绑定二级域名的方法
2014/07/09 PHP
PHP伪静态Rewrite设置之APACHE篇
2014/07/30 PHP
PHP创建PowerPoint2007文档的方法
2015/12/10 PHP
Smarty日期时间操作方法示例
2016/11/15 PHP
PHP生成zip压缩包的常用方法示例
2019/08/22 PHP
PHP实现的AES 128位加密算法示例
2019/09/16 PHP
thinkphp框架无限级栏目的排序功能实现方法示例
2020/03/29 PHP
Extjs学习笔记之三 extjs form更多的表单项
2010/01/07 Javascript
扩展javascript的Date方法实现代码(prototype)
2010/11/20 Javascript
jQuery文本框(input textare)事件绑定方法教程
2013/04/24 Javascript
判断一个变量是数组Array类型的方法
2013/09/16 Javascript
js hover 定时器(实例代码)
2013/11/12 Javascript
浅谈Javascript中匀速运动的停止条件
2014/12/19 Javascript
使用jquery动态加载js文件的方法
2014/12/24 Javascript
javascript实现了照片拖拽点击置顶的照片墙代码
2015/04/03 Javascript
全面解析Bootstrap中Carousel轮播的使用方法
2016/06/13 Javascript
Webpack打包慢问题的完美解决方法
2017/03/16 Javascript
Bootstrap布局之栅格系统学习笔记
2017/05/04 Javascript
微信小程序自定义对话框弹出和隐藏动画
2018/07/19 Javascript
JS获取浏览器地址栏的多个参数值的任意值实例代码
2018/07/24 Javascript
基于jquery实现九宫格拼图小游戏
2018/11/30 jQuery
深入理解es6块级作用域的使用
2019/03/28 Javascript
微信小程序如何调用新闻接口实现列表循环
2019/07/02 Javascript
微信小程序实现吸顶效果
2020/01/08 Javascript
ant-design-vue 快速避坑指南(推荐)
2020/01/21 Javascript
Python中的两个内置模块介绍
2015/04/05 Python
Django上线部署之IIS的配置方法
2019/08/22 Python
使用keras框架cnn+ctc_loss识别不定长字符图片操作
2020/06/29 Python
python爬虫用request库处理cookie的实例讲解
2021/02/20 Python
Etam艾格英国官网:法国著名女装品牌
2019/04/15 全球购物
英国健身专家:WIT Fitness
2021/02/09 全球购物
教师遵守党的政治纪律情况对照检查材料
2014/09/26 职场文书
群众路线学习心得体会范文
2014/11/05 职场文书